If you want a liberal arts education guided by Christian and biblical principles, then the Southern Wesleyan University in Central, South Carolina, is a great choice. The university strives to foster spiritual growth, promote intellectual inquiry, and prepare students to serve the world under the example of Jesus Christ to produce leaders of the future with faith, knowledge, and love. The university is open to students of all backgrounds and encourages a diverse community. Some of the faculty consists of instructors from South Korea, Nigeria, Brazil, Canada, and France. Academics at the university include both undergraduate and graduate programs in more than 40 programs of study. Some undergraduate programs include bachelor's degrees in Intercultural Studies, Religion, English and English Education, Medical Technology, Pre-Med, Psychology, Criminal Justice, and many more. Graduate programs include: *Education *Management *Business Administration (MBA) In accordance with the university's Christian mission, a number of activities are provided for enrichment of college life. These include weekly chapel services, ministry teams, student mission fellowships, accountability groups, and even chaplains available at each learning center. Room and board is offered, but not required for freshmen. Financial aid is available for eligible students.
